a rare quality piece from the sun:

Chelsea's preparations for their match against Manchester United were disrupted in the early hours of Sunday morning by a fire alarm reportedly started by Argentina legend Diego Maradona's cigar.

Luiz Felipe Scolari's side had to evacuate the Radisson Edwardian Hotel in Manchester after alarms sounded at seven o'clock, and players were spotted standing outside in freezing conditions, some wearing just towels and bathrobes.

An eyewitness told The Sun: "I saw most of Chelsea outside shivering. It wasn't the best preparation for a vital game."

Greater Manchester Fire Service said they could not reveal what caused the alarm, a fireman said that Maradona and his associates were to blame.

"It looks as though it was set off by Diego and his entourage smoking cigars on the 14th floor," the fireman told The Sun.

Two fire trucks came to the hotel but they discovered no fire in the 263-room hotel.

Hotel manager Steve Miles said: "We followed procedure. It was a genuine alarm."
